Gaza strip via Rafah crossing

Arab and international aid convoys have been allowed into the Gaza Strip via Rafah border crossing, said a source at the crossing on Sunday.
The aid includes 250 tons of medicine and medical aid presented by the Arab League , 100 tons by the UAE, 100 by Iran and 5 tons by Malaysia.
Aid was allowed into the Strip after coordination with the Egyptian Red Crescent.
Egyptian and Arab aid convoys were previously allowed into the besieged enclave to help alleviate the suffering Gazans under the Israeli offensive.
